Northern Forest Canoe Trail Online Auction is Open

Bid to win outdoor gear in the Northern Forest Canoe Trail’s 11th Annual Online Auction at www.biddingforgood.com/theCanoeTrailAuction and support the nonprofit that protects access to the longest water trail in the nation.

This month-long event includes name brand paddling and camping gear made by ExPed, Ice Mule, Kokatat, MTI Adventurewear and REI. Boats include a foldable 12′ Oru kayak ($1,275 value) which transforms from box to boat in just 5 minutes and weighs only 26 lbs., and a used sample Wenonah Spirit II 17′ canoe.

Up for bid are guided trips and lodging along the canoe trail in the Adirondacks, and northern Vermont, New Hampshire and Maine including a Maine Woods Discovery Two-Night Getaway for Two—five locations the winner can choose from—with a “Goods from the Woods” tote bag ($900 value).

The auction is live now through December 1, and is co-sponsored by Paddling.net. Proceeds benefit the Northern Forest Canoe Trail which maintains the 740-mile water trail that connects lakes and rivers from the Adirondacks to northern Maine.
